Which question corresponds with social utility as a reason we use media to gratify?
A. What's going on?
B. What information is out there?
C. What pleasure/relief do I get?
D. What topic from media can I share with my coworkers/family/friends/strangers?

Asked by ally11522

Answer (2)

The question that best corresponds with social utility in media usage is D: 'What topic from media can I share with my coworkers/family/friends/strangers?' This option highlights the social aspect of media engagement, focusing on sharing and communication rather than personal gratification or information seeking. Understanding social utility helps illustrate how media can strengthen social bonds.
